Internet Explorer Cerificate Problem

Hi

I have recently changed to Vista and have an annoying problem. My homepage
is set to http://uk.msn.com/ I know this is the genuine address and had no
problems in XP. Now whenever I start Internet Explorer the page about a
problem with the websites security certificate pops up like this

The security certificate presented by this website was not issued by a
trusted certificate authority.

Security certificate problems may indicate an attempt to fool you or
intercept any data you send to the server.
We recommend that you close this webpage and do not continue to this
website.
Click here to close this webpage.
Continue to this website (not recommended).
More information


a.. If you arrived at this page by clicking a link, check the website
address in the address bar to be sure that it is the address you were
expecting.
a.. When going to a website with an address such as
https://example.com, try adding the 'www' to the address,
https://www.example.com.
a.. If you choose to ignore this error and continue, do not enter
private information into the website.

For more information, see "Certificate Errors" in Internet Explorer
Help.



Now I know there was a couple of dodgy Microsoft certificates in the
past and these are in the Untrusted Publishers Tab in the Internet Options.
So how did these get there and how can I either delete these safely or get
an updated Microsoft Certificate to allow me access to the homepage without
having to click on

Continue to this website (not recommended).
